Weblogic .l'oreille de déploiement java.lang.ClassNotFoundException
Quand j'déployer .fichier ear sur weblogic 12x, c'est de donner suite à erreur.
java.lang.ClassNotFoundException: com.abc.util.CustomUtility
au weblogic.utils.les chargeurs de classe.GenericClassLoader.findLocalClass(GenericClassLoader.java:335)
au weblogic.utils.les chargeurs de classe.GenericClassLoader.findClass(GenericClassLoader.java:302)
à java.lang.Chargeur de classe.loadClass(Source Inconnue)
à java.lang.Chargeur de classe.loadClass(Source Inconnue)
au weblogic.utils.les chargeurs de classe.GenericClassLoader.loadClass(GenericClassLoader.java:180)
Dès que j'ai déployer .fichier ear, c'est de donner d'erreur ci-dessus. Sa se plaindre classnotfoundexception qui est une classe définie par l'utilisateur dans le projet.
Je vois tous .les classes sont de la partie .fichier ear. Mais pourquoi cette question ?
Merci de m'aider sur ce point.
OriginalL'auteur user3791049 | 2014-07-14
Vous devez vous connecter pour publier un commentaire.
J'ai vu ce problème lorsque j'ai utilitaire classes définies sur plusieurs projets. L' .la classe sont dans le .de l'oreille, mais l'application ne permet pas de le trouver.
Dans mon cas, le problème a été résolu en ajoutant le manque de projet de classe pour le fichier manifest.
Je ne sais pas si c'est la meilleure façon, mais vous pouvez vérifier ici http://docs.oracle.com/cd/E21764_01/web.1111/e13706/classloading.htm
Je vous remercie pour votre réponse.
OriginalL'auteur jorgeff